/**
 * Class for parsing json metadata.
 * @author Thiago Costa Porto
 */
public class MetadataParser {
    public static final String TAG = "MetadataParser";

    public static final String TAG_NetInf = "NetInf";
    public static final String TAG_msgId = "msgId";
    public static final String TAG_status = "status";
    public static final String TAG_ni = "ni";
    public static final String TAG_timestamp = "ts";
    public static final String TAG_metadata = "metadata";
    public static final String TAG_loc = "loc";
    public static final String TAG_meta = "meta";

    /**
     * Returns a map that represents the meta-data key value pairs
     * contained in the specified meta-data.
     *
     * @param metadata          The JSON object corresponding to the meta-data.
     * @return                  The map with all meta-data values
     * @throws JSONException    Thrown, if no meta-data could be extracted at all
     */
    public static Map<String, Object> toMap(JSONObject metadata) throws ParseException {

        Map<String, Object> map = new LinkedHashMap<String, Object>();

        metadata = (JSONObject) metadata.get("meta");

        if (metadata == null) {
            throw new ParseException(ParseException.ERROR_UNEXPECTED_TOKEN,
                    "\"meta\" tag not present in JSON Object");
        }

        // We iterate through the metadata by getting a set of keys from the metadata and
        // we walk through that set.
        @SuppressWarnings("unchecked")
        Set<String> keys = (Set<String>) metadata.keySet();

        Iterator<String> iterator = keys.iterator();

        while (iterator.hasNext()) {
            String key = iterator.next();
            Object value;

            value = metadata.get(key);

            if (value instanceof JSONArray) {
                List<String> list = extractList((JSONArray) value);
                map.put(key, list);
            } else {
                map.put(key, value);
            }
        }

        if (map.size() == 0) {
            throw new ParseException(ParseException.ERROR_UNEXPECTED_EXCEPTION, "No meta-data could be extracted.");
        }

        return map;
    }

    /**
     * Converts a json array into a collection of corresponding string values.
     *
     * @param jsonArray         The specified json array to convert.
     * @return                  A collection containing the corresponding String values.
     * @throws JSONException    Throws a JSONException in case an array element could not
     *                          be retrieved.
     */
    private static List<String> extractList(JSONArray jsonArray) {
        List<String> list = new ArrayList<String>();

        // length of JSON Array
        int len = jsonArray.size();

        // Gets the JSON Array item using the index
        for (int i = 0; i < len; i++) {
            list.add(jsonArray.get(i).toString());
        }

        return list;
    }
}
